When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ired
Is the level of comfort in your home fal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if disregarded, could result in more extreme repairs or the need for an early replacement of your ac system. While a unit that won’t switch on is a clear indication that you require rep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you recognize with the more subtle signs of a issue with your cooling, you will be able to get in touch with a professional service expert quicker rather than later.
If any of the following use, among our Iowa AC repair experts recommends that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an increase in the quantity of money needed to pay for your regular monthly utility bills: Inefficient operation of your a/c unit can be brought on by a number of different issues, including leaking 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a faulty thermostat. This indicates that it has to work harder to keep your home cool, which will result in a substantial increase in the quantity that you pay in utility expenses.
- You only notice h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, make certain you haven’t accidentally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ature level by inspecting it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a issue on the within your ac system, and you should get it examined by a professional.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the main function of your a/c, it is responsible for managing the humidity level within your home or industrial structure. Greater humidity suggests that there is an excess of moisture in the air, which can result in the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is essential that you get this matter fixed as quickly as humanly possible, particularly for the sake of your safety.
- The air flow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ide array of elements that can result in inadequate airflow. We will require to perform a comprehensive assessment in order to determine whether the problem is the outcome of a blocked air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or blocked duct.
- You observe that there is a considerable quantity of wetness in the area around your system: Condensation is a natural occurrence, however it shouldn’t be present in excessive amounts.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a clogged up drain tube if you notice any excess moisture or pooling water in the area.
- Weird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an ac system to create some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ible screeching,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an obvious indication that something requires to be repaired.
- It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the issues you’re having with your ac system. If you have hot and cold locations around your home, your unit won’t shut off,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at. If your system won’t begin, it might also be due to the fact that it won’t shut down.
- Foul odors are coming from your unit: There may be a problem with your AC if you smell anything burning or a moldy odor. These odors can be triggered by a range of factors, including mold development and charred wiring.
- Your unit rotates typically in between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have actually picked on the thermostat, a/c unit are configured to turn off instantly. In spite of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a couple of noises that should not be heard originating from ac system despite the fact that they do not run completely sil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a shrieking to a grinding to a clicking noise. These particular sounds often indicate that there is a problem within the cooling system that has to be repaired by a specialist of in Story County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ioner The following ought to be included:
- Banging: The issue is typically the compressor in an a/c that is making a banging sound. This part of the air conditioning unit is accountable for providing refrigerant to the different other parts of the unit in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or parts might relax as the AC system ages. This sound is brought on by the parts moving around and rattling and crashing one another.
- Shrieking: A damaged blower fan motor within the ac system might produce a sound comparable to screeching or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Generally, a defective f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Shut off the AC immediately and get in touch with a professional for repair work whenever you hear a shrieking noise.
-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never a great sign to hear originating from any sort of mechanical item. Pistons inside the compressor might have broken, which may result in this grinding sound originating from the air conditioner.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it generally shows that the compressor itself has to be changed. The total air conditioner system could need to be changed depending on the design of AC and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is really normal for an air conditioning unit to make a clicking noise when it initially tur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ire period of the cooling cycle, then there is a problem with the clicking. These clicks are the outcome of a thermostat that is not working properly.
